43 \brief HbProgressBar widget provides a vertical and horizontal progress bar. |
|
44 An infinite progressbar is also available. |
|
45 |
|
46 A progress bar is used to give the user an indication of the progress of an operation and to |
|
47 reassure them that the application is still running. |
|
48 |
|
49 The progress bar uses the concept of steps. User can set it up by specifying the minimum and |
|
50 maximum possible step values, and it will display the percentage of steps that have been completed |
|
51 when you later give it the current step value. |
|
52 |
|
53 The percentage is calculated by dividing the progress (progressValue() - minimum()) divided by maximum() - minimum(). |
|
54 |
|
55 User can specify the minimum and maximum number of steps with setMinimum() and setMaximum() APIs. |
|
56 The current number of steps is set with setProgressValue(). |
|
57 |
|
58 If minimum and maximum both are set to 0, the bar shows a busy indicator instead of a percentage of steps. |
|
59 This is useful, for example, when using ftp or http to download items when they are unable to |
|
60 determine the size of the item being downloaded. |
|
61 |
|
62 ProgressBar also supports adding text . min max text pair is also supported which is commonly |
|
63 used for progress indication for music. |
|
64 |
|
65 \image html hbprogressbartext.png Left Aligned Text, Min Max Text. |
|
66 |
|
67 Progress bar provides below signal. |
|
68 |
|
69 \li valueChanged(int value) Emitted when the value of the progressbar is changed. |
